🛒 Ingredients

  • Chicken Thighs/Drumsticks (bone-in, skin-on) 200 g · 360 kcal
  • Onions, large, sliced 400 g · 160 kcal
  • Lemon Juice 40 g · 10 kcal
  • Dijon Mustard 20 g · 20 kcal
  • Garlic, minced 15 g · 25 kcal
  • Vegetable Oil 15 g · 130 kcal
  • Bay Leaves 1 g · 0 kcal
  • Water 50 g · 0 kcal

👨‍🍳 Instructions

  1. In a large bowl, combine chicken, sliced onions, lemon juice, Dijon mustard, minced garlic, and salt and pepper. Mix well and marinate in the refrigerator for at least 2 hours, preferably overnight.
  2. Remove chicken from marinade (reserving marinade and onions). Heat vegetable oil in a large pot or Dutch oven over medium-high heat. Brown the chicken pieces on all sides until golden, then set aside.
  3. Add the reserved onions and marinade mixture to the same pot. Cook over medium heat, stirring occasionally, until the onions are deeply caramelized and tender, about 20-30 minutes.
  4. Return the browned chicken to the pot with the onions. Add bay leaves and enough water or broth to just cover the chicken. Bring to a simmer, then reduce heat, cover, and cook for 30-45 minutes, or until chicken is tender and cooked through.
  5. Adjust seasoning if needed. Serve hot with plain white rice, couscous, or crusty bread.
